Specifications:
Item # | RM1 |
Warranty | 3 Years |
Indoor / Outdoor Installation | Indoor only |
Range | 100 miles |
Joules Low | 1.8 |
Joules High | 6.6+ |
Power Source | 110v-120v AC |
Fence Voltage - Open Circuit | 16000 |
Fence Voltage - 500 ohm | 9750 |
Fence Voltage - 100 ohm | 7500 |
Fence Voltage - 50 ohm | 4600 |
Display | Digital |
